anvil-editor: init at 0.4
[NixPkgs.git] / pkgs / applications / kde / neochat.nix
blobf8dc1f6c35b7e1c4d20c7cb85c1623b6dab8219a
1 { mkDerivation
2 , lib
4 , cmake
5 , extra-cmake-modules
6 , pkg-config
7 , wrapQtAppsHook
9 , cmark
10 , kconfig
11 , kdbusaddons
12 , ki18n
13 , kio
14 , kirigami-addons
15 , kirigami2
16 , kitemmodels
17 , knotifications
18 , kquickcharts
19 , kquickimageedit
20 , libpulseaudio
21 , libquotient
22 , libsecret
23 , olm
24 , qcoro
25 , qqc2-desktop-style
26 , qtgraphicaleffects
27 , qtlocation
28 , qtmultimedia
29 , qtquickcontrols2
30 , sonnet
33 mkDerivation {
34   pname = "neochat";
36   nativeBuildInputs = [
37     cmake
38     extra-cmake-modules
39     pkg-config
40     wrapQtAppsHook
41   ];
43   buildInputs = [
44     cmark
45     kconfig
46     kdbusaddons
47     kio
48     ki18n
49     kirigami-addons
50     kirigami2
51     kitemmodels
52     knotifications
53     kquickcharts
54     kquickimageedit
55     libpulseaudio
56     libquotient
57     libsecret
58     olm
59     qcoro
60     qtgraphicaleffects
61     qtlocation
62     qtmultimedia
63     qtquickcontrols2
64     qqc2-desktop-style
65     sonnet
66   ];
68   meta = with lib; {
69     description = "Client for matrix, the decentralized communication protocol";
70     mainProgram = "neochat";
71     homepage = "https://apps.kde.org/en/neochat";
72     license = licenses.gpl3Only;
73     maintainers = with maintainers; [ peterhoeg ];
74     platforms = with platforms; linux;
75   };